Modified Si Shun Decoction

Modified Si Shun Decoction,For smallpox with severe internal heat, manifested as fever and thirst, frequent water intake, a flushed face and parched lips, severe constipation, and dark red urine.

Formulas Name : Modified Si Shun Decoction

Chinese Name : 加减四顺饮

Drug Formulation

Angelica sinensis root (with root tip), Fructus Aurantii Immaturus, Akebia stem, Rheum officinale (wine-fried), Rehmannia glutinosa, Lithospermum erythrorhizon root, Ophiopogon japonicus, Pueraria lobata, Talc, Forsythia fruit, Trichosanthes root, and Mentha leaf.

Source

From *Pian Yu Dou Zhen*, Volume 3.

Benefits

For smallpox with severe internal heat, manifested as fever and thirst, frequent water intake, a flushed face and parched lips, severe constipation, and dark red urine.

Instructions for Use

Use bamboo leaves and lampwick as guides; decoct in water and take while hot.
